Output edc07973104d3eaf9577cda1a721815b95d1d7e0ab23e62fb068300997068186:94

value
11339
script pubkey
OP_0 OP_PUSHBYTES_20 dc2755b2ae3d0cc1d546337b72096387a5a80bb3
address
bc1qmsn4tv4w85xvr42xxdahyztrs7j6szan2hjnvg
transaction
edc07973104d3eaf9577cda1a721815b95d1d7e0ab23e62fb068300997068186
spent
true